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
18 585 59945383 994250
177 528 48431
177 528 48431
75477554 0816 4646 87
All about undefined
Interested in learning more?
177 528 48431
75477554 0816 4646 87
See more
41153987 93 70325510006
4055682430 6660 46709 3146986
See more
52106 2360503
4476614807 27521 143887521 33
See more